Google Overtakes Microsoft And Becomes The Second Largest Tech Company In the World
Google now has over $249 billion in market cap, while Microsoft fell to around $248.8 billion. The two companies will probably trade positions for a certain period of time, but given Google and Microsoft’s dynamics, it’s expected that in a couple of days Google will firmly establish itself on the second place.

Marissa Mayer Net Worth 2012 Most Powerful Women In Tech 2012
Marissa Mayer Net Worth 2012 : $300 Million (USD)
Marissa Ann Mayer (30th May 1975) is an American business executive and the president and CEO of Yahoo! Inc. Previously, she was a long-time executive and key spokesperson for Google.After working with Google for 13 years, Mayer joins Yahoo and became the Yahoo CEO on 17th July 2012.
Since 2008, She was the youngest most powerful woman in the world ever listed.On July 16, 2012, Mayer was appointed President and CEO of Yahoo!,
Mayer majored in engineering at Stanford University, where she earned an M.S. in computer science and B.S. in symbolic systems.Marissa Mayer and husband Zack Bogue are expecting a child in October 2012.
Marissa’s Future Plan At Yahoo
Marissa Ann Mayer plans to focus on the companys leading products, including email, finance and sports. She also wants to focus on mobile and video broadband.
Marissa Ann Mayer was the first women engineer in Google Inc., at 1999. Numerous product features on local and geo related services are credited to her drive for innovation at Google.
